Cadno prepares lots of fresh local vegetables for the stew
At Penrhewl, where lambing is still under way, Cadno is preparing lamb stew, and when told that Angela and Courtney are coming, says there will be plenty for four.   Eifion tells her that he has an appointment on Monday at the surgery for an assessment.   He asks Cadno not to tell anyone – especially Angela, as he wants to tell her himself.
The salon is busy, with Diane having a manicure, and Gaynor is there for a trim;  Diane regrets DJ leaving Bryntirion, as only she and Dai are rattling round in there now.   When Sheryl mentions the bikes, which need assembling, Gaynor says that Rhys will help with that.   When Anita comes in, wanting a blowdry, Diane asks, “Is that a treat for you, or for the young chef?”

"I hope not!" says Eifion, much to Courtney's amusement
When Angela and Courtney arrive at the farm, Angela asks, “Did the sheep have a calf?” to which Eifion replies, “I hope not!”   When he says two lambs have just been born, Courtney wants to go and see them.   Cadno has taken Marian to visit a friend, and Eifion tells Angela that she made the dinner.   “That’s the least she can do after last week!” she moans, “Will she stop meddling now?”   When told that Cadno is intending to move out, Angela shouts excitedly, “At last!   Now we can be a normal household.”

Eifion is just about to drop in the word, "horse"
Courtney is enjoying the stew, and asks what the meat is;  “Horse!” replies Eifion, which causes some consternation.   Angela reproaches him for his joke;  “Eating horse is not a joke!”   This conveniently leads to her next bright idea for Penrhewl – “Why don’t we open a riding school?”   Eifion thinks of a reason, “We don’t have any horses!”   Angela has the same reasoning as with the tent:  people from towns having a holiday in the country and learning to ride.”
Cadno hears Angela's latest money-making scheme
At this point Cadno returns, and ladles herself a bowl of stew;  when Angela tells her the latest idea, she is incredulous, and surprised when Eifion is in favour of it.   After dinner, Courtney puts a film on, and she, Eifion and Angela sit on the sofa;  Cadno offers to go to check on the sheep and Angela comments, “Why is she so friendly?”
When Cadno passes the door on her way out, Eifion smiles at her, much to Angela’s displeasure.
Sheryl is looking forward to Wil's return
In the Deri, Sheryl tells Anita that she is moving back to the salon flat, ready for when Wil comes home, but Anita goes on about him taking a while to settle back in, and that he is at a difficult age.   Sheryl says, “It’s as if you don’t want him to come home!”
Anita replies that as Sheryl is still “fragile” she thinks it would be better if Wil stayed with her and Meic for a while;  it might be too much for her.
Sheryl is adamant:  “Living without Wil is what would be too much!”
